Myql 笔记

1.collation

在创建数据库,表的时候除了指定character之外还需要指定collation。character是字符编码可简单理解用什么方式存储,那么collation作用就是用于比较排序。参考:mysql文档

先看创建数据库的一个例子:

create database if not exists test default character set utf8 collate utf8_general_ci;

其中ci 是 case insensitive 的缩写, cs 是 case sensitive 的缩写。即,指定大小写是否敏感。

2.有外键时执行truncate操作

SET foreign_key_checks=0;
truncate table article;
truncate table article_content;
truncate table user;

你可能感兴趣的:(Myql 笔记)